Unlocking STEM Opportunities for Future Careers

According to the National Science Board, in 2019, the STEM workforce represented 23% of the total U.S. workforce. Notably, over half of STEM workers don't hold a bachelor’s degree and are prominent in sectors like health care (19%), construction trades (20%), installation and repair (21%), and production (14%). STEM workers experienced lower unemployment (2%) compared to non-STEM workers (4%) in 2019, with higher median earnings.
